Biography

Rivke Jaffe is a professor of Urban Geography at the University of Amsterdam, where she heads the Urban Geographies program group at the Amsterdam Institute for Social Science Research. Her research interests primarily focus on the intersections of urban politics and the materialization of power, as well as the social inequalities manifested in urban environments. With a background that includes teaching and research roles at Leiden University and the University of the West Indies, her work often addresses issues of poverty, crime, and environmental degradation within urban contexts. Jaffe has also led various research projects, including the ERC Advanced Grant-funded ANIMAPOLIS, which explores how interactions between animals and humans can influence urban inequalities. Her extensive publication record includes research on popular culture and its relationship with criminal authority in Latin America, and her upcoming monograph with Duke University Press is anticipated in 2024. Jaffe's engagement with urban problems is characterized by a commitment to understanding everyday life in cities, and she actively collaborates with PhD candidates on projects that analyze digital technologies in urban economies, seeking to uncover the dynamics of risk and social differentiation in contemporary urban landscapes.
